Bad Peacock streaming could be due to several issues: internet speed, network congestion, or outdated app versions. Ensure you have a stable internet connection with at least 25 Mbps for HD streaming. Restart your router and close unnecessary apps that might be using bandwidth. Make sure the Peacock app is updated to the latest version. If issues persist, try reinstalling the app or contacting Peacock support for further assistance.
